我很高兴在Objective-C中看到新的@import
指令,但我的印象是它目前无法用于导入自定义框架(one source)。但我刚刚在Xcode 6(are these supported now?)中创建了一个自定义Cocoa框架,我可以@import
就好了。是什么给了什么?
答案 0 :(得分:2)
是的,您可以在Xcode 6中使用@import
。来自New Features in Xcode 6 Beta:
用户定义的模块。开发人员现在可以为其定义模块 他们自己的Objective-C代码,使他们比以往更容易 在所有项目中共享框架。通过组合用户定义 模块与Swift自动创建模块,这两种语言 无缝合作。
答案 1 :(得分:1)
WWDC 2014视频中有更多细节“LLVM中的新功能”,第25页的PDF:
http://devstreaming.apple.com/videos/wwdc/2014/417xx2zsyyp8zcs/417/417_whats_new_in_llvm.pdf?dl=1